Cooling & Heating: one principle, two different kinds of processes

The obvious contradiction - cooling & heating solutions from the same company - is not that contradictory anymore if looked at in detail. Eventually, the working princicple of a heat pump is simple the reversed working principle of a refrigeration system: for cooling, the heat is drawn from the surrounding air and emmitted to the exterior space. For heating, energy is drawn from the natural surrounding and used to heat buildings.
